    === Definition ===

    port

    - a place (seaport or airport) where people and merchandise can enter or leave a country

    - sweet dark-red dessert wine originally from Portugal

    - an opening (in a wall or ship or armored vehicle) for firing through

    - interface: (computer science) computer circuit consisting of the [[hardware]] and associated circuitry that links one device with another (especially a [[computer]] and a hard disk drive or other peripherals)

    === Well Known Ports ===

    The Well Known Ports are assigned by the [[IANA]] and on most systems can
    only be used by system (or root) processes or by programs executed by
    privileged users.

    To the extent possible, these same port assignments are used with the
    [[UDP]] (RFC 768).
